Rahnmet North Bay Panthers 9U squad make it to the Semi-Finals

The Rahnmet North Bay Panthers 9U squad had their first tournament of the year in Orillia over the Victoria Day weekend and went 3-0 in round robin play, losing in the semi-finals to a strong Midland-Penetang Twins side.
In the first game of the weekend the Panthers beat the Orillia Royals 12-11 on Friday. Adrian Hosein drove in four runs on two hits, while Jude Martel took player of the game honours as he collected three hits and turned a double play, catching a line drive at shortstop and tagging out the runner to end the inning.
In their second game, they handled the Riverside Royals 12-1. Michael Patreau drove in four runs on four hits to lead the Panthers in that category. Hosein was named player of the game, with a couple of hits and making several put outs around the diamond throughout the contest.
The Panthers wrapped up round robin play with a 14-3 win over the Leaside Leafs on Sunday morning. Eli McCann was named player of the game as he had three base hits and helped turn a double play.
In the semifinal game against Midland-Penetang, the Twins went up early putting up three runs in both the first and second innings, but the Panthers fought back and tied it in the bottom of the fifth thanks to a triple by Ben Laframboise, a single by Kieran Vlach, and a single by Jacob Wrixon. However, in the top of the sixth the Twins scored six runs to take a 12-6 lead. The Panthers tried to rally in their last at-bat but came up just short falling 12-9. Michael Patreau was named player of the game, going 3-4 with three RBI.
The Rahnmet Norh Bay Panthers 9U team includes Adrian Hosein, Ben Laframboise, Blaise Prytula, Dallas Monette-Taylor, Elijah McCann, Jacob Wrixon, Jason Pickles Sookram, Jude Martel, Kieran Vlach, Mason Auger, Michael Patreau and William Leggett.
Next up, the Panthers travel to Sault Ste. Marie in two weekends for a pair of exhibition doubleheaders against the two-time defending provincial champion Soo Black Sox.
